Trans healthcare startup Plume lays off dozens of workers
Plume, a startup founded to offer essential online healthcare services to trans people across the U.S., laid off more than two dozen workers in October, several sources next to to the company told TechCrunch.
Transphobia is rife within the healthcare industry; its one reason why transgender patients struggle to access basic care. Legal barriers are also on the rise. In the U.S. alone, state lawmakers have introduced close to bills this year to restrict trans healthcare.
The need to expand access to life-saving, gender-affirming therapy was apparent when Plume launched four years ago, just as its clear today, particularly for folks in rural areas. So its disconcerting to see telehealth company Plume, a rarity in the startup world for its point on serving marginalized people, adv lay off around one sixth of its workers. About a year ago, the startup raised a $24 million Series B.

Matt Walsh released a hit job on Plume, a gender-affirming care telehealth service, on Wednesday, aiming to halt the service and to initiate investigations into the company. In an effort to achieve this, he enlisted someone to impersonate a transgender adult and verb to healthcare professionals at the organization, with the objective of obtaining a letter for gender-affirming care. Walsh's contention is that transgender healthcare should be less accessible to transgender adults, and his ultimate goal has been the complete eradication of senior transgender healthcare. To fully comprehend his attacks on telehealth, informed consent, and modern adult transgender healthcare, it's crucial to verb the history of this concern and the previously common, yet highly detrimental, gatekeeping practices among its providers.

Plume, the first health tech company built for the transgender community, has been named Preferred GAHT Provider for Solace, a free app for iOS and Android that guides people through the gender transition process.
The partnership provides those seeking Gender-Affirming Hormone Therapy (GAHT) a guided virtual experience from the moment they investigate about GAHT to the moment they receive it. Solace provides medical, legal and lifestyle guidance for trans folks, allowing users to create custom roadmaps for their transition via a mobile application. Plume provides safe, maestro, and affirming GAHT through the convenience of a smartphone guided by a team that is mostly trans themselves.
When Solace users seek gender-affirming hormone therapy services on the app, they will be informed that Plume can help accomplish this goal. Plume supports individuals on their GAHT journey with access to virtual consultations, doctor appointments, check-ups, prescriptions for hormone treatments, lab tests and surgery letters of support.
